Mountain Rescue

Volume 134: debated on Monday 23 May 1988

The text on this page has been created from Hansard archive content, it may contain typographical errors.

To ask the Secretary of State for Scotland what funding is to be given to mountain rescue teams to replace existing radio equipment following the allocation of second radio frequency to 158ยท650 megaherz.

Assistance with equipment, including radio equipment, may be given to mountain rescue teams by police authorities, whose expenditure in this respect, provided it complies with established criteria, is eligible for police grant at the rate of 51 per cent. Where appropriate, rescue teams, desirous of moving to the new frequency, may wish to discuss their particular needs with the relevant police force in the first instance.
